The best electric wheelchair can make a huge difference to your living quality. It is crucial to do your research and test various models before making a purchase. This will assist you choose a chair which meets your needs and offers an excellent return on your investment. One of the most important factors to consider is the weight capacity of the chair. Electric wheelchairs must support 300 pounds or more, depending on the size and weight of the person who is using it. This will ensure that the chair is sturdy and safe for the user. Another factor to consider is the type of battery that the chair is powered by. lightest folding electric wheelchair 'll want to select a model that uses lithium-ion batteries that are extremely lightweight and reliable. They come with the ability to release quickly, making them simple to take off and charge. Many of them are certified by airlines, making sure that you will have a pleasant travel experience. When it comes to maintenance, it's important to determine whether you or your loved one will be able to provide the needed maintenance and care needed to keep your electric wheelchair in top shape. It is also important to look into the warranty and after-sales support offered by the manufacturer. Apart from its convenience The electric folding wheelchair is also easy to maintain and repair. It is crucial to examine it on a regular basis for any damage and repair it quickly. If you notice that the upholstery is starting to tear it is essential to replace it as soon as you can. Keep the wheelchair in a dry and cool location. Extreme heat or moisture may damage its components. Furthermore, it's an ideal practice to charge your wheelchair's battery and to keep it on a charger when not in use. This will prolong the life of the battery and ensure it functions at a high capacity. Additionally, it is essential to keep the wheelchair clean, as the exposure to dirt and grime may make it difficult for the wheelchair to move. In general, the chair should be cleaned at the end of each use and kept in a bright area to ensure it is not damaged by sunlight or other sources of light. A wheelchair cover is recommended to provide extra protection against the elements.
